535./435. Computational Fluid Dynamics I (3)

  • Prerequisites: MATH 370A, MAE 333.
  • Numerical methods for elliptic, parabolic, and hyperbolic equations, finite difference and finite volume methods, analysis of consistency, stability, and convergence, panel method, modeling and computation of boundary layer flows, etc.
  • Additional projects will be required for MAE 535. (Lecture-Problems 3 hours) Letter grade only (A-F).
